Do-it-Yourself Metal Polishing Tips
The Fundamentals of Metal Polishing - Nearly always, metal polishing is desirable for an attractive appearance or for clean-room situations. It is one of the most favored procedures for its effectiveness in developing the overall beauty of the item, as an example, cookware, auto parts or motorbike parts. Similarly, many clean-rooms call for a burnished finish in an effort to lessen the perviousness of the components that will result in dust to collect and contaminate. A really good instance of this use could be in vacuum chambers. You will discover countless ways to polish metal, and we can think about a few of the steps involved. Metal can be polished chemically, electromechanically, using special buffing machines, or even manually. A polishing compound or paste can be employed, that can incorporate limestone, aluminum oxide, dolomite, chalk, chromium oxide, tripoli, or iron oxide. Polishing stainless steel, because of its inferior thermal conductivity, rather high viscidity, and hardness is considered the most time intensive. Opposite of that scenario, things manufactured from non-ferrous metals are generally more receptive to polishing, mainly because these call for the lower number of operations.
If a high processing quality is just not important, quicker pad speeds should be considered. A reduced pad speed is commonly employed whenever a high standard mirror finish is obligatory. Polishing buffs bedaubed with paste can be substantially affected by the pressures on the pad. The intensity of the pressure on the surface may be elevated to a definite extent, but employing above the optimum degree of load not only lowers the quality level of treatment, but additionally worsens performance, could result in wear on the part, and there's moreover a tangible heating up of the metal being worked on, generated by friction. When you are working on thinner metal, it's raised temperature (and the relating bendability of the metal) that cause items to bend, twist or flex. Ordinarily, it requires a seasoned polisher to look at every one of these fundamentals to both avoid harm to the metal part and to perform competently. To be able to substantially boost the quality of the resulting finish, the polishing operation is required to be executed with a lesser amount of aggression and not as much force in order to in due course deliver a surface that is free of scratches or marks brought about by the finishing process, thereby ending up with a lovely mirror finish.
